Safety
If you're considering buying bunk beds for your children, it's vital to ensure that they're safe. They must be in compliance with safety rules and you should teach your children to make use of them in a safe way.
In the UK, all bunk beds must comply with strict standards to avoid children from becoming trapped in the bed structure. bunkbeds www.bunkbedsstore.uk include British Standard EN747-1:2012+A1:2015, which requires that bunk beds are solid and have no sharp edges. These standards also stipulate that all guard rails have to be high enough to allow a child not to fall out of bed.
You should also consider installing a bed ladder for your bunk. ensure that it's strong, sturdy and secure. A weak bed ladder can cause serious injuries and be dangerous. It is essential that your child be able to safely climb to the top bunk without falling.
It's important to teach your child about bunk bed safety. Make sure they know how to use the stairs properly to ensure that they don't cause harm to themselves or the person on the bed below. Also, ensure that your child understands that the bunk bed should not be used as a playground space, and they shouldn't jump off of it.
Bunk beds should also include guard rails that are attached to the bottom of the beds. They should be at least 16cm in height from the bottom of the bed to the top of the mattress, to stop your child from rolling off.
These rules are based on the notion that gaps in bunk beds could allow a child become trapped between the rails and mattress, causing injuries due to entrapment. These injuries can be extremely painful, and possibly deadly.
Like all furniture in your home, it is important to periodically check bunk beds for signs of wear or damage. Contact the manufacturer if you detect any issues.
